To the Editor:
Quitting smoking is the best gift you can give to your family and yourself this holiday season.
Your kids and grandkids would be thrilled if you quit. Many kids would gladly give up holiday gifts if their parents would stop smoking. Quitting would more than likely give your family a healthier holiday season and into the New Year to come.
It is known that exposure to second-hand smoke increases the number of colds, sore throats and ear problems in children.
Most importantly, your blood pressure and pulse rate drop to normal after you quit. Your risk of heart attack drops, and your sense of taste and smell improve, breathing is easier, the wheezing goes away and your lung capacity increases.
Give yourself and your family the best this year and make a plan to quit smoking for good. There are people ready and willing to help you.
